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 0 ACMG points: 2P and 2B. PM2BP4_Moderate

The NM_007294.4(BRCA1):c.1702C>T(p.Pro568Ser)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000124 in 1,613,190 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 12/21 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. P568L) has been classified as Benign.

BRCA1 (HGNC:1100): (BRCA1 DNA repair associated) This gene encodes a 190 kD nuclear phosphoprotein that plays a role in maintaining genomic stability, and it also acts as a tumor suppressor. The BRCA1 gene contains 22 exons spanning about 110 kb of DNA. The encoded protein combines with other tumor suppressors, DNA damage sensors, and signal transducers to form a large multi-subunit protein complex known as the BRCA1-associated genome surveillance complex (BASC). This gene product associates with RNA polymerase II, and through the C-terminal domain, also interacts with histone deacetylase complexes. This protein thus plays a role in transcription, DNA repair of double-stranded breaks, and recombination. Mutations in this gene are responsible for approximately 40% of inherited breast cancers and more than 80% of inherited breast and ovarian cancers. Alternative splicing plays a role in modulating the subcellular localization and physiological function of this gene. Many alternatively spliced transcript variants, some of which are disease-associated mutations, have been described for this gene, but the full-length natures of only some of these variants has been described. A related pseudogene, which is also located on chromosome 17, has been identified. [provided by RefSeq, May 2020]

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itterclinical testingAmbry GeneticsMay 30, 2022The p.P568S variant (also known as c.1702C>T), located in coding exon 9 of the BRCA1 gene, results from a C to T substitution at nucleotide position 1702. The proline at codon 568 is replaced by serine, an amino acid with similar properties. This alteration was identified in one individual from a series of Danish ovarian cancer patients, but no additional details were provided (Soegaard M, Clin. Cancer Res. 2008 Jun; 14(12):3761-7). This amino acid position is poorly conserved in available vertebrate species. In addition, the in silico prediction for this alteration is inconclusive. Since supporting evidence is limited at this time,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
Likely benign, criteria provided, single submittercurationUniversity of Washington Department of Laboratory Medicine, University of WashingtonMar 23, 2023Missense variant in a coldspot region where missense variants are very unlikely to be pathogenic (PMID:31911673). -

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itterclinical testingWomen's Health and Genetics/Laboratory Corporation of America, LabCorpFeb 05, 2024Variant summary: BRCA1 c.1702C>T (p.Pro568Ser) results in a non-conservative amino acid change in the encoded protein sequence. Four of five in-silico tools predict a benign effect of the variant on protein function.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 4e-06 in 250396 control chromosomes. The available data on variant occurrences in the general population are insufficient to allow any conclusion about variant significance. c.1702C>T has been reported in the literature in individuals affected with Hereditary Breast and/or Ovarian Cancer (example, Soegaard_2008, Gao_2020). These report(s) do not provide unequivocal conclusions about association of the variant with Hereditary Breast And Ovarian Cancer Syndrome. To our knowledge, no experimental evidence demonstrating an impact on protein function has been reported. The following publications have been ascertained in the context of this evaluation (PMID: 31825140, 18559594). 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 185060). Based on the evidence outlined above, the variant was classified as uncertain significance. -

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itterclinical testingInvitaeApr 17, 2023In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is not expected to disrupt BRCA1 protein function.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 185060). This variant is also known as 1841C>T. This missense change has been observed in individual(s) with breast and/or ovarian cancer (PMID: 18559594, 31825140). This variant is present in population databases (rs755122577, gnomAD 0.007%). This sequence change replaces proline, which is neutral and non-polar, with serine, which is neutral and polar, at codon 568 of the BRCA1 protein (p.Pro568Ser). -
